3/ A state‑funded center promoted by the governor’s admin as a “model” for vulnerable foster youth was later shut down after reports of sexual assaults by staff, sex trafficking of minors, thousands of violent incidents, & years of failed oversight.
(All publicly reported.)
4/ Staff hired to protect children included individuals with felony convictions. Investigations also documented guards sleeping on the job, sharing pornographic videos at work, & ignoring complaints of sexualized comments toward kids.
(From investigative reporting.)
5/ After the closure, a DCFS veteran allegedly tried to persuade staff to backdate records during an investigation. Officials first denied wrongdoing, then blamed a “rogue employee.”
(From inspector general reporting.)
6/ Despite the allegations, the state continued contracting with the same security company involved, paying millions more after the facility closed.
(From state comptroller records.)
7/ Child welfare advocates (including the ACLU of Illinois & the Cook County Public Guardian) publicly called for answers, transparency, & independent oversight. Their statement:
“The children and the public deserve answers.”
